博客 跨云迁移技术:高效架构优化与数据迁移实现

跨云迁移技术:高效架构优化与数据迁移实现

   数栈君   发表于 2026-03-02 09:41  59  0

跨云遷移技術:高效架構優化與數據遷移實現

在當今數字化轉型的浪潮中,企業面臨著日益複雜的雲計算環境。隨著業務的快速發展,企業可能需要在不同的雲平臺之間遷移數據和應用程序,以實現更高效的資源利用、更低的成本以及更靈活的業務需求。跨雲遷移技術成為了企業雲戰略中不可或缺的一部分。本文將深入探討跨雲遷移的技術實現、架構優化策略以及數據遷移的最佳實踐。


什麼是跨雲遷移?

跨雲遷移是指將數據、應用程序或工作負載從一個雲平臺遷移到另一個雲平臺的過程。這種遷移可以是完全遷移,也可以是部分遷移,並且可以在私有雲、公有雲或混合雲環境中進行。跨雲遷移的核心目標是實現雲資源的最優化配置,提升業務的彈性、可擴展性和可靠性。

跨雲遷移的常見場景包括:

  • 雲提供商切換:企業可能因成本、性能或服務質量等原因,需要將業務從一家雲提供商遷移到另一家。
  • 混合雲架構:企業希望將部分業務部署在私有雲,而另一部分部署在公有雲,以實現成本和性能的平衡。
  • 災備與災難恢復:將數據和應用程序備份到另一個雲平臺,以應對災難事件。
  • 應用程序現代化:將傳統應用程序遷移到更現代化的雲平臺,以提升性能和可維護性。

跨雲遷移的技術挑戰

儘管跨雲遷移帶來了諸多優勢,但其實現過程中也面臨著諸多技術挑戰。以下是一些常見的挑戰:

1. 數據一致性與同步

數據在遷移過程中需要保持一致性,尤其是在多雲環境中。如果數據在源雲和目標雲之間出現不一致,將會導致業務邏輯錯誤或數據丟失。

2. 網絡性能

跨雲遷移通常涉及大量的數據傳輸,網絡性能直接影響遷移的速度和效率。高 latency 或低 bandwidth 可能會嚴重影響遷移進度。

3. 應用程序兼容性

不同雲平臺的軟件堆疊和服務可能存在差異,某些應用程序可能無法直接在目標雲平臺上運行,需要進行額外的調試和改動。

4. 安全與合規

數據在遷移過程中可能面臨安全威脅,企業需要確保數據的加密傳輸和存儲。此外,數據遷移還需要符合相關的法律法規要求。

5. 遷移成本

跨雲遷移涉及多方面的成本,包括數據傳輸成本、遷移工具成本以及後續的運維成本。企業需要對遷移成本進行精細化管理。


跨雲遷移的架構優化策略

為了解決上述挑戰,企業可以通過以下架構優化策略來實現高效的跨雲遷移:

1. 混合雲架構

混合雲架構將私有雲和公有雲結合起來,企業可以根據業務需求靈活地在不同雲平臺之間遷移數據和應用程序。混合雲架構提供了更高的靈活性和可靠性,並且能夠充分利用不同雲平臺的優勢。

2. 多雲架構

多雲架構是指企業將業務部署在多家雲平臺上,以避免對某一家雲提供商的過度依賴。多雲架構可以提高業務的可用性和容錯能力,但同時也增加了架構的複雜性。

3. 邊緣計算

邊緣計算將數據處理能力推向邊緣端,可以顯著降低數據傳輸的網絡壓力。通過在邊緣端進行數據處理,企業可以減少對雲端的依賴,提升數據遷移的效率。

4. 數據同步與管理

企業可以通過數據同步工具實現源雲和目標雲之間的數據同步,確保數據的一致性和完整性。此外,數據管理工具也可以幫助企業更好地控制數據遷移的過程。


跨雲遷移的數據遷移策略

數據遷移是跨雲遷移的核心環節,企業需要制定科學的數據遷移策略以確保遷移的順利進行。以下是一些常見的數據遷移策略:

1. 分階段遷移

企業可以將數據遷移分為多個階段,逐步完成數據的遷移。例如,首先遷移非關鍵業務數據,然後再遷移關鍵業務數據。這種策略可以降低遷移風險,並且能夠逐步驗證遷移方案的可行性。

2. 數據壓縮與加密

在數據遷移過程中,企業可以對數據進行壓縮和加密,以降低數據傳輸的網絡壓力並保障數據安全。數據壓縮可以顯著減少數據量,而數據加密則可以防止數據在傳輸過程中被竊取。

3. 數據校驗與恢復

數據遷移完成后,企業需要對數據進行校驗,確保數據的完整性和一致性。如果發現數據丟失或損壞,企業可以及時進行數據恢復。

4. 遷移工具的選擇

企業可以選擇合適的遷移工具來完成數據遷移。例如,一些雲提供商提供了原生的遷移工具,可以幫助企業快速完成數據遷移。此外,第三方遷移工具也可以提供更多的功能和靈活性。


跨雲遷移的工具與技術

在跨雲遷移的實現過程中,企業可以利用多種工具和技術來提升遷移的效率和成功率。以下是一些常見的工具與技術:

1. 雲提供商的遷移工具

多數雲提供商都提供了原生的遷移工具,例如AWS的Server Migration Service、Azure Migrate等。這些工具可以幫助企業將數據和應用程序從源雲平臺遷移到目標雲平臺。

2. 第三方遷移工具

第三方遷移工具提供了更多的功能和靈活性,例如Cloud Migration Suite、CloudEndure等。這些工具可以幫助企業完成複雜的遷移任務,並且提供了豐富的遷移策略和報表功能。

3. 數據同步工具

數據同步工具可以幫助企業實現源雲和目標雲之間的數據同步,例如AWS Database Migration Service、Google Cloud Data Transfer等。這些工具可以確保數據的一致性和完整性。

4. 容器化技術

容器化技術(如Docker、Kubernetes)可以幫助企業將應用程序打包為容器,並在不同雲平臺之間進行遷移。容器化技術提供了更高的應用程序ported性和可移植性。


跨雲遷移的實際案例

以下是一個跨雲遷移的實際案例,展示了企業如何通過跨雲遷移技術實現業務的提升:

案例背景

某金融機構原來將所有業務部署在一家公有雲平臺上,但隨著業務的快速發展,該雲平臺的性能和成本問題逐漸顯現。為了解決這些問題,該機構決定將部分業務遷移到另一家雲平臺,並實現混合雲架構。

遷移過程

  1. 需求分析:該機構首先進行了需求分析,確定了需要遷移的業務模塊和數據量。
  2. 架構設計:該機構設計了一個混合雲架構,將核心業務部署在私有雲,而將非核心業務部署在公有雲。
  3. 數據遷移:該機構使用了雲提供商的遷移工具完成了數據的遷移,並對數據進行了壓縮和加密。
  4. 測試與驗證:遷移完成后,該機構對業務進行了全面的測試,確保業務的連續性和數據的一致性。
  5. 優化與維護:該機構定期對架構進行優化,並對數據遷移過程進行監控和維護。

遷移效果

通過跨雲遷移,該金融機構實現了以下目標:

  • 性能提升:核心業務的性能得到了顯著提升。
  • 成本降低:通過混合雲架構,該機構降低了雲資源的使用成本。
  • 業務靈活性:該機構能夠根據業務需求靈活地調整雲資源的配置。

如何選擇適合的跨雲遷移方案?

在選擇跨雲遷移方案時,企業需要考慮以下幾個關鍵因素:

  1. 業務需求:企業需要根據自身的業務需求選擇適合的遷移方案。例如,如果企業需要實現混合雲架構,則需要選擇支持混合雲的遷移工具。
  2. 數據量與複雜度:數據量和遷移複雜度直接影響遷移方案的選擇。例如,大型數據遷移可能需要使用高性能的遷移工具。
  3. 遷移成本:企業需要對遷移成本進行精細化管理,包括數據傳輸成本、遷移工具成本以及後續的運維成本。
  4. 安全與合規:企業需要確保數據在遷移過程中的安全性和合規性,選擇符合相關法律法規的遷移方案。

申請試用:啟動您的跨雲遷移之旅

跨雲遷移技術為企業提供了更高的靈活性、可靠性和成本效益。如果您正在考慮啟動跨雲遷移項目,可以申請試用以下工具和服務,以幫助您順利完成遷移:

申請試用


總結

跨雲遷移技術是企業雲戰略中不可或缺的一部分。通過合理的架構設計和數據遷移策略,企業可以實現雲資源的最優化配置,提升業務的彈性、可擴展性和可靠性。在選擇跨雲遷移方案時,企業需要根據自身的業務需求和遷移複雜度,選擇適合的遷移工具和策略。希望本文能為您的跨雲遷移之旅提供有益的啟發和指導。

廣告文字

廣告文字

廣告文字

申请试用&下载资料
点击袋鼠云官网申请免费试用:https://www.dtstack.com/?src=bbs
点击袋鼠云资料中心免费下载干货资料:https://www.dtstack.com/resources/?src=bbs
《数据资产管理白皮书》下载地址:https://www.dtstack.com/resources/1073/?src=bbs
《行业指标体系白皮书》下载地址:https://www.dtstack.com/resources/1057/?src=bbs
《数据治理行业实践白皮书》下载地址:https://www.dtstack.com/resources/1001/?src=bbs
《数栈V6.0产品白皮书》下载地址:https://www.dtstack.com/resources/1004/?src=bbs

免责声明
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,袋鼠云不对内容的真实、准确或完整作任何形式的承诺。如有其他问题,您可以通过联系400-002-1024进行反馈,袋鼠云收到您的反馈后将及时答复和处理。
0条评论
社区公告
  • 大数据领域最专业的产品&技术交流社区,专注于探讨与分享大数据领域有趣又火热的信息,专业又专注的数据人园地

最新活动更多
微信扫码获取数字化转型资料